Your future duties and responsibilities:

The Consultant will be responsible for providing the following Services to the Bank:

Under the direction of the Assistant Director of Database and Storage Services:

• Install, configure and maintain all supported database software (Oracle Database and Microsoft SQL Server) in Azure cloud-based High Availability environments.
• Carry out database performance tuning and analysis.
• Implement and review backup and recovery strategy to ensure that business service-level agreements are met.
• Conduct database security administration to ensure that data is only available to authorized users.
• Ensure data consistency by adhering to data model standards and best practices.
• Maintain schema objects and perform production migrations.
• Resolve database related technical issues.
• Analyze and monitor system performance to identify major performance bottlenecks in the system and identify the impact of administration tasks on core business scenarios.
• Participate in the resolution of complex database issues by applying advanced level knowledge.
• Provide operational support to database administrators.
• Other related activities and deliverables, as required
